BAI1 is an allosteric inhibitor of Bax channel activation. It binds inactive Bax at allosteric site and inhibits tBID-mediated Bax activation. It also selectively inhibits Bax-dependent apoptosis and is a potent inhibitor of Bax-mediated mitochondrial cytochrome c release. | [Uses]
BAI1 hydrochloride is a selective apoptosis factor BAX allosteric inhibitors. BAI1 hydrochloride binds BAX and allosterically inhibits its activation. BAI1 hydrochloride has the potential to be used in the study of BAX dependent cell death-mediated diseases[1]. | [storage]
